Description de la mission

Become part of VINCI’s Ethics and Vigilance Department—a dynamic team of seven professionals—where you will directly report to the Group Head of Ethics and Vigilance. As a Senior Ethics & Vigilance officer, you will play a pivotal role in shaping, implementing, and monitoring VINCI’s business ethics framework, making a tangible impact on the Group’s culture and reputation.

 

Key Responsibilities:

- Strategic leadership: design, update, and monitor measures supporting VINCI’s business ethical commitments, working closely with business units, divisions, and functional departments


- Training and awareness: lead and deliver training programs and awareness sessions, actively promoting a culture of integrity and ethical business practices across the Group


- Risk management and internal controls: conduct risk assessments and internal controls related to business ethics, supporting audits and continuous improvement initiatives.


- KPIs development and analysis: develop, track, and analyze Ethics & Vigilance KPIs to measure progress and foster accountability.


- Internal alerts: participate in the management and resolution of internal alerts, ensuring swift and effective responses.
